1. Global Commercial & Industrial Status of Cordless Tire Pumps

Historically, automotive tire inflation relied on heavy, corded 12V DC compressors powered via vehicle utility ports, or stationary gas station air towers. The emergence of high-discharge-rate Lithium-ion battery packs (primarily 18650 and 21700 cell standards) has unlocked a new paradigm. Cordless tire pumps now deliver equivalent volume-per-minute performance to traditional wired equivalents.

Globally, commercial fleets, emergency services, and outdoor recreational sectors are standardizing portable cordless inflators. The transition reduces vehicle downtime, removes cord failure hazards, and allows for instant pressure adjustments in off-road, agricultural, and logistics contexts. The industry is currently moving toward higher voltage architectures (e.g., 20V battery systems) capable of inflating large truck tires without thermal shutdown.

3. Key Industry Trends & Technological Frontiers

B2B buyers must prioritize products that align with the next five years of consumer expectations:

  • Auto-Calibration & Smart Presets: Microcontrollers that measure back-pressure and shut off within ±0.5 PSI of the target value.
  • Dual-Motor Thermal Control: Dual-cylinder designs (like the P600 series) configured for high-volume inflation of large structures (e.g., stand-up paddleboards, balloons) alongside high-pressure vehicle tires.
  • Universal Battery Platforms: Transition to USB-C Power Delivery (PD) protocols, allowing the inflator to function as a power bank and recharge via standard vehicle adapters.
  • Hybrid Dual-Power Inputs: Advanced circuitry that automatically switches between internal cordless batteries and direct 12V DC input when battery depletion occurs.

Global Quality & Compliance Credentials

ISO 9001: Worldwide standard for operational quality management.
ISO 14001: Environmental management systems ensuring low ecological footprints.
SMETA (Sedex Members Ethical Trade Audit): Verification of labor, safety, and business integrity.
UL & ETL: Underwriter Laboratories verification confirming high electrical safety standards.

Q1: What battery safety features are integrated into your cordless inflators?
Our battery packs feature a proprietary Battery Management System (BMS) that actively monitors thermal thresholds, over-voltage limits, short-circuits, and deep discharge states. We utilize certified Lithium-ion cells (complying with UN38.3 testing standards) to ensure safety under high thermal environments like car trunks during peak summer periods.
Q2: How do you guarantee the accuracy of your digital gauges (e.g., T300 and T400 models)?
Our digital pressure gauges undergo a multi-point robotic calibration routine using certified pneumatic reference instruments. Each sensor operates with an industrial-grade piezo-resistive transducer calibrated to a tolerance window of ±1% (often within ±0.5 PSI in our premium T400 industrial range) across a broad 3~200 PSI scale.

Q4: What is the typical duty cycle and thermal management strategy for heavy-duty pumps?
Our heavy-duty vehicle pumps (such as the Custom ETENWOLF S5) are built with active cooling fans and aluminum alloy cooling fins on the cylinder block. This allows a continuous duty cycle of 20 to 30 minutes at 35 PSI. Internal thermal protection switches cut the circuit if temperatures exceed 85°C, preventing cylinder degradation.
